Output 6b1b5d750963a3a2f248312cf1ee6767427a393bfbb3339ca83addbbff2ca140:12

value
402443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fec796e317f9967f4a9dfc9aba254de591ee28 OP_EQUAL
address
3MP6RBpqG2wNGtyzAKLZWkghTwnBSFSDEX
transaction
6b1b5d750963a3a2f248312cf1ee6767427a393bfbb3339ca83addbbff2ca140
confirmations
364192
spent
true